We have paid extra for a 'riverside' camp spot, I think we are suckers! 
The river, dry as a bone, like most around here


But although there is no water in the river, I love this camping spot. So much space, and I adore the big white gum trees. 

The station is also well set up. I’ve just been bathing in the artesian pools - hot water at a temp of about 30 degrees. Always a good opportunity to socialise with others.

We were going to cook dinner (as have not done so for quite a while….) but there is a bar, a decent menu, and live music so heh, we will cook our own dinner tomorrow!

We had a good drive from Coral Bay to here  - spotting more and more wildflowers as we get further south! We also saw a burnt out car and caravan - the second we have seen. A guy in the pool was just telling me about a car and camper trailer that he saw today, both overturned, caused by a tyre blow out. He said “I can’t believe these people who set off without checking their tyres and rims”. Oops, better add that to the checklist!
